Output 6885456e0bcf1ef1464a60b7e8ad45482a24f4ffe1bb06d8d9692eb28fa735d4:52

value
16866018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b266b1d23d07a54c78f44cba38c30911ca31e3fc OP_EQUALVERIFY OP_CHECKSIG
address
1HGJJVaTCieLNkUNtTQQ8zKVDL5w9zA4g6
transaction
6885456e0bcf1ef1464a60b7e8ad45482a24f4ffe1bb06d8d9692eb28fa735d4
confirmations
255865
spent
true